Casual Lecturer (ICT)

University of Tasmania Melbourne Study Centre

Location: Melbourne VIC

Classification: Higher Education Academic Staff: Level B (ECA employment contract)

Employment type: Casual

Reporting line: Academic Lead UTAS Melbourne

In partnership with the Education Centre of Australia (ECA) the University of Tasmania (UTAS) delivers ACS-accredited ICT courses at its Melbourne Study centre Melbourne. We currently offer the Bachelor of Information (BICT) and Communication Technology and Master of Information Technology and Systems (MITS).

We are seeking to appoint up to three casual Lecturers who will be responsible for delivering the following ICT units:

  • Programming Fundamentals / Programming Foundation (required language skills: Python and Java)
  • Programming (required language skills: Python and Java)
  • Data Structures and Algorithms
  • Web Programming Fundamentals
  • Mobile Application Development
  • Big Data and Cloud Computing
  • ICT Systems Administration Fundamentals (CISCO Instructor required)
  • Introduction to AI (Artificial Intelligence)

Key Responsibilities:

  • Deliver weekly classes/workshops in an engaging manner and at a required standard
  • Conduct student consultation and academic counselling for students who require additional support
  • Assess and provide detailed feedback on student assessments
  • Develop and maintain a positive working relationship with all stakeholders to ensure that academic delivery requirements are resourced and met
  • Advise the Academic Lead on the continuous improvement of delivery student experience and campus operations
  • Implement early intervention strategies in collaboration with Learning Support Coordinators for students-at-risk and monitor their progress according to UTAS Policies and Procedures
  • Maintain currency in the scholarship of teaching and learning (SoTL) and that of the incumbents discipline by undertaking scholarly work and professional development

As the successful candidate you will ideally have:

  • A PhD in a relevant discipline
  • 2 years experience in higher education teaching
  • Demonstrated track record in supporting the success of international students
  • Knowledge of the Higher Education Standards Framework and the National Code of Practice for Providers of Education and Training to Overseas Students

o Desirable:

  • Graduate Certificate or above in learning and teaching or tertiary education
  • Experience with third-party course delivery
  • Experience in working with geographically dispersed teams
